Hi Tyler,
yes I ended up with the simple checking of the "noindex,follow" option for Tag within the YOAST Plugin (Taxonomies-Tab).
Now all the duplicate Content Issues are gone... so why is this option not set per default? hmmm

I guess tags are there because they fulfill a function, but if they aren't useful for your users it shouldn't be a problem to erase them, as long as you take the necessary measures not to get tons of nasty 404s, although if what worries you is duplicate content, you could just noindex the tag pages, I think most SEO plugins for WP have this option, else it shouldn't be hard to include the noindex tag in tag.php or whatever file generates it's pages, then you wouldn't have to deprive your users of an useful function (if that's the case, off course).
About your question of Google's preference, I'm not aware of it, but couldn't it be because there are many internal pages linking to tag pages and also with the same anchor?
